当前位置:首页 > 数据库 > 正文内容

测试mysql是否安装成功,如何验证MySQL是否安装成功?

admin3天前数据库2

要测试MySQL是否安装成功,您可以按照以下步骤进行:

1. 打开命令提示符或终端:在Windows上,您可以按 `Win R`,然后输入 `cmd` 并按回车键。在macOS或Linux上,您可以直接在终端中操作。

2. 登录MySQL服务器:在命令提示符或终端中输入以下命令,然后按回车键: ```bash mysql u root p ``` 这里的 `u root` 表示使用root用户登录,`p` 表示需要输入密码。如果安装过程中没有设置root密码,直接按回车键即可。

3. 检查MySQL版本:登录后,您可以在MySQL提示符中输入以下命令来检查MySQL的版本: ```sql SELECT VERSION; ``` 这将返回当前安装的MySQL版本信息。

4. 退出MySQL:完成检查后,您可以使用以下命令退出MySQL: ```sql EXIT; ```

如果您能成功执行上述步骤,并且看到MySQL的版本信息,那么说明MySQL已经安装成功。如果您在登录过程中遇到任何问题,可能需要检查MySQL的安装路径、环境变量设置或者确保MySQL服务正在运行。

如何验证MySQL是否安装成功?

在完成MySQL数据库的安装后,验证其是否成功安装是每个数据库管理员或开发人员的重要步骤。以下是一篇详细的指南,帮助您检查MySQL是否已正确安装并运行。

一、检查服务状态

首先,您需要确认MySQL服务是否已经在后台正确启动。以下是几种不同操作系统下的检查方法:

1. Windows系统

在Windows系统中,您可以按照以下步骤检查MySQL服务状态:

点击“开始”菜单,在搜索框中输入“服务”。

在服务列表中找到“MySQL”服务。

查看“状态”列,如果显示“已启动”,则表示MySQL服务正在运行。

2. Linux系统

在Linux系统中,您可以使用以下命令检查MySQL服务状态:

sudo systemctl status mysql

如果MySQL服务正在运行,您将看到类似以下输出:

mysql.service - MySQL Community Server

Loaded: loaded (/usr/lib/systemd/system/mysql.service; enabled; vendor preset: enabled)

Active: active (running) since Sat 2023-10-14 10:00:00 UTC; 1min 2s ago

二、登录MySQL数据库

确认服务状态后,您需要尝试登录MySQL数据库以验证其功能。以下是登录MySQL的步骤:

1. Windows系统

在Windows系统中,您可以使用以下命令行工具登录MySQL:

mysql -h localhost -u root -p

输入密码后,如果成功登录,您将看到MySQL的命令行界面。

2. Linux系统

在Linux系统中,您可以使用以下命令行工具登录MySQL:

mysql -h localhost -u root -p

同样,输入密码后,如果成功登录,您将看到MySQL的命令行界面。

三、执行SQL查询

登录成功后,您可以执行一些基本的SQL查询来验证MySQL数据库是否正常工作。以下是一个简单的查询示例:

SELECT FROM information_schema.tables;

如果查询结果正确返回,则表示MySQL数据库安装成功,并且可以正常执行SQL查询。

四、检查端口监听情况

MySQL默认监听3306端口。您可以使用以下命令检查该端口是否被MySQL服务监听:

1. Windows系统

在Windows系统中,您可以使用以下命令:

netstat -ano | findstr :3306

如果输出中包含“TCP 0.0.0.0:3306”行,则表示MySQL正在监听3306端口。

2. Linux系统

在Linux系统中,您可以使用以下命令:

sudo netstat -tulnp | grep 3306

如果输出中包含“tcp 0 0 0.0.0.0:3306”行,则表示MySQL正在监听3306端口。

通过以上步骤,您可以验证MySQL是否已成功安装并运行。如果遇到任何问题,请检查安装日志或寻求社区支持以解决问题。

扫描二维码推送至手机访问。

版权声明:本文由51Blog发布,如需转载请注明出处。

本文链接:https://www.51blog.vip/?id=33137

分享给朋友:

“测试mysql是否安装成功,如何验证MySQL是否安装成功?” 的相关文章

Redis中常见的推迟问题

Redis中常见的推迟问题

运用复杂度高的指令 Redis供给了慢日志指令的核算功用 首要设置Redis的慢日志阈值,只要超越阈值的指令才会被记载,这儿的单位是奇妙,例如设置慢日志的阈值为5毫秒,一起设置只保存最近1000条慢日志记载: # 指令履行超越5毫秒记载慢日志 CONFIG SET slowlog-log-slowe...

HBase基础知识共享(二)

HBase基础知识共享(二)

HBase的Split机制 Region的割裂战略 HBase中的Region存储的是一张表的数据。当Region中的数据条数过多时,会直接影响查询功率,过大的Region会被拆分为两个Region,HMaster会将这些割裂的Region分配到不同的RegionServer上,终究到达负载均衡的意...

流放之路数据库,全面解析游戏资料与攻略

1. 流放之路编年史 这是一个全面的数据库,包含游戏中的物品、技能、挑战、赛季、残暴等内容。你可以在这里查看最新的更新公告,参与讨论,或使用PoB Code生成装备和技能。2. 流放之路BD库 踩蘑菇社区 这里收集了各版本BD合集,包含国际服、台服和国服的BD,以...

初始化mysql,从安装到配置

初始化mysql,从安装到配置

初始化MySQL数据库通常包括以下步骤:1. 安装MySQL数据库软件:根据你的操作系统,从MySQL官方网站或其他可信源下载并安装MySQL数据库软件。2. 配置MySQL服务:安装完成后,需要配置MySQL服务,包括设置root用户的密码、配置字符集等。3. 启动MySQL服务:确保MySQL服...

mysql和redis的区别,深入解析两种数据库技术的区别

mysql和redis的区别,深入解析两种数据库技术的区别

MySQL和Redis是两种常用的数据库系统,但它们的设计理念和用途有很大的不同。以下是它们之间的一些主要区别:1. 数据类型: MySQL:关系型数据库,使用SQL语言进行数据操作,支持复杂的数据结构和关系,如表、视图、存储过程等。 Redis:键值存储系统,支持多种数据类型,如字符串...

oracle去重查询,Oracle数据库去重查询详解

oracle去重查询,Oracle数据库去重查询详解

在Oracle数据库中,如果您想要去除查询结果中的重复记录,可以使用`DISTINCT`关键字。`DISTINCT`关键字可以确保查询结果中的每一行都是唯一的。下面是一个简单的例子,展示了如何使用`DISTINCT`关键字去除重复记录:```sqlSELECT DISTINCT column1, c...